Superior Climate Control and Comfort

Whether you are working on a tractor or storing classic cars, you want a space that’s habitable year-round. Insulated metal buildings act like a high-end thermos; they keep the heat in during a January blizzard and keep the interior cool during a humid July afternoon. Without quality insulation, your metal shop buildings effectively become ovens in the summer and refrigerators in the winter, making your hobby or business unbearable for half the year.

Eliminating the "Rain" Effect

Condensation is the silent enemy of steel. When warm air hits a cold metal roof, it liquefies, leading to "indoor rain" that can rust your tools and rot your inventory. Preventing condensation in pole barns is only possible with a proper thermal break. By insulating, you stop that moisture from ever forming, protecting your structural integrity and everything you store inside.

Long-Term Energy Savings

In the Big Sky Country, utility bills can skyrocket if your building isn't sealed tight. Investing in insulation transforms basic shells into energy-efficient workshops. By reducing the load on your HVAC system, you’ll see the investment pay for itself in saved heating and cooling costs within just a few seasons.
